Step 1: Assessment and Containment

Our technicians arrive quickly to assess the extent of the damage and contain the affected area to prevent further water entry. They’ll use specialized equipment to seal off the space and prevent moisture from spreading. This is a critical step in preventing further damage and ensuring the area can be safely worked on.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Next, our team uses indust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to extract excess water from your property. They’ll work methodically to remove every last drop, ensuring the area is thoroughly dried. This step needs specialized equipment and skill, so you want to make sure it’s done correctly.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

With the water removed, our team focuses on drying and dehumidifying the area to prevent further damage and mold growth. They’ll use specialized equipment to circulate warm air and speed up the drying process. This step is crucial in preventing costly repairs down the line.

Step 4: Cleaning and Disinfecting

Finally, our team cleans and disinfects the area to remove any remaining moisture and prevent the growth of mold and mildew. They’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to ensure your property is safe and healthy. This final step completes the standing water removal process and leaves your property ready for repair.

Standing Water Removal Cost In Northport, WA

The cost of standing water removal in Northport, WA can vary based on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These are estimates, not guarantees. You can expect to pay anywhere from $500 to $2,500 or more, depending on the scope of the job.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Assessment and Containment $100 – $500 Severity of the damage and size of the affected area
Water Extraction $500 – $2,000 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ed
Drying and Dehumidification $200 – $1,000 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ed
Cleaning and Disinfecting $100 – $500 Size of the affected area and type of equipment needed
Repair and Replacement $500 – $2,500 Severity of the damage and type of repair needed

Common Questions About Standing Water Removal

What causes standing water in my home?

Standing water in your home can be caused by a variety of factors, including heavy rainfall, burst pipes, and appliance malfunctions. It’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age.

Is standing water removal covered by insurance?

Standing water removal may be covered by your homeowner’s insurance policy, depending on the circumstances. It’s essential to review your policy and contact your insurance provider to find out the extent of your coverage.
